Wanindu Hasaranga steps down from T20I captaincy



Colombo, July 11 (Daily Mirror) - Wanindu Hasaranga has decided to resign as the captain of the National Men’s T20I, the Sri Lanka Cricket said.

Hasaranga said it is in the best interest of Sri Lanka Cricket that he decided to relinquish the captaincy duties and remain in the side as a player.

“Sri Lanka will always have my utmost best efforts as a player, and I will support and stand by my team and leadership as always,” said Wanindu Hasaranga in his resignation letter.

Accepting his resignation, Sri Lanka Cricket emphasised that Hasaranga will remain a pivotal player in the nation’s international cricketing strategies.
